About Ned Luke

Ned Luke is a seasoned American actor, famous for being the voice behind Michael De Santa in the 2013 gaming sensation, Grand Theft Auto V.

Luke’s journey through the entertainment landscape is as diverse as his roles. Notably, he lent his voice to Raffles in the animated classic Rover Dangerfield, showcasing his early prowess as a versatile actor.

His foray into Hollywood includes appearances in 29 films and TV shows, coupled with over 100 commercials that have left an indelible mark on the small screen.

Advertisement



The pivotal moment in Luke’s career came with Rover Dangerfield, where he portrayed Raffles, a sheepdog sharing the screen with the legendary Rodney Dangerfield.

The 1990s and early 2000s saw Luke as a sought-after guest star in various TV shows, alongside featuring in numerous commercials for iconic brands like Budweiser and Burger King.

Beyond the digital realm of Grand Theft Auto V, Luke’s influence extends to other gaming landscapes, including his work on Red Dead Redemption 2.

On television, Luke starred in Law & Order: Special Victims Unit, NYPD Blue, General Hospital, Murder One, JAG, Broadwalk Empire, Unfiltered, and many more.
